yxdj / 文件系统
与文件系统一起使用...
dev-master / 1.0.x-dev
2015-04-28 08:36 UTC
Requires
- php: >=5.3.0
This package is not auto-updated.
Last update: 2024-09-28 16:51:49 UTC
README
实际类型和文件后缀是分开验证的,保存时路径是什么类型就实际是什么类型
处理过程:1.创建一个所需大小的画板;2.在旧图中划出一个区域,在新图中也划出一个区域(不一定是画板大小);3.将旧图的区域复制到新图中。
处理多张图片不方便,还有异常处理和参数传入等问题。
$img=new FlyImage(); $img->set(PUBLIC_PATH.'23_1334916707.jpg'); $img->save(200,200,[300,50,220,220],PUBLIC_PATH.'a1.png'); $img->set(PUBLIC_PATH.'23_1416293682.jpg'); $img->save(500,500,FlyImage::SET,PUBLIC_PATH.'b0.jpg'); $img->save(200,200,FlyImage::CUT,PUBLIC_PATH.'b1.jpg'); $img->save(200,200,FlyImage::DEF,PUBLIC_PATH.'b2.jpg'); $img->save(1000,200,FlyImage::MAX,PUBLIC_PATH.'b3.png'); $img->save(200,200,[0,0,220,220],PUBLIC_PATH.'b4.png'); $img->save(200,200,[200,30,220,220],PUBLIC_PATH.'b5.png');